  2. It seems like there is decent amount of discussion around video stabilization. Does most of the vibration come from the slack hit vibration or the vibration of the pylon? When I had a Trakker, it seemed that the slack hit was the cause and made it pretty difficult to view the video.

     

    I have a Malibu TXI which has a pylon where the rope mount actually pivots/swivels with the rope. I am thinking that if I found or created a camera mount that connected directly to the bottom collar on the plyon, the camera could move independently of the rope, eliminating the slack hit. I think this would only work on the Malibu as I don't think the other boats have this type of pylon.

     

    Anyone have thoughts on this?
